1. A device for ameliorating aneurysm recurrences by deploying amorphous hydrogel;
- said device further including;
a treatment mesh,wherein said treatment mesh further includes a plurality of reinforcement elements,said reinforcement elements comprising helically shaped springs of a preset coil length capable of straightening in a delivery-sheath catheter; and
wherein said reinforcement elements are wholly contained within said treatment mesh.

Abstract
The present disclosure relates to the field of endovascular treatment. More particularly, the present invention uses a modified hydrogel intrasaccular occlusion device designed to implement an endovascular treatment to ameliorating or eliminating aneurysm recurrence, which hydrogel may optionally be impregnated with pharmaceutical compounds. The present invention also teaches the use of thin hydrogel coatings to ameliorate endovascular treatment related difficulties.
